The global cow farm equipment market, valued at $857 million in 2025, is projected to experience steady growth, driven by increasing demand for efficient and technologically advanced solutions in dairy farming. Factors such as rising global milk consumption, the growing adoption of precision farming techniques, and a push for improved animal welfare are key contributors to market expansion. The market is witnessing a shift towards automation and data-driven solutions, with manufacturers investing in robotic milking systems, automated feeding technologies, and sophisticated herd management software. This trend aims to enhance productivity, reduce labor costs, and improve overall farm efficiency. Furthermore, government initiatives promoting sustainable agricultural practices and technological advancements in areas like sensor technology and IoT integration are fostering market growth. Competition is robust, with established players like GEA and John Deere alongside specialized companies like Afimilk and Bob-White Systems vying for market share.


Despite positive growth projections, challenges such as high initial investment costs for advanced equipment and the need for skilled labor to operate and maintain these technologies could act as restraints. The market is segmented based on equipment type (milking systems, feeding systems, manure management systems, etc.), farm size, and geographical region. Given a CAGR of 4.7%, a reasonable projection suggests a market size exceeding $1 billion by 2030. Regional variations are expected, with developed nations leading in adoption of advanced technologies, while developing countries might show slower but consistent growth due to increasing dairy production and rising incomes. Several factors are driving the growth of the cow farm equipment market. Firstly, the ever-increasing global demand for dairy products is a primary catalyst. A burgeoning global population necessitates a corresponding increase in dairy production, pushing farmers to optimize their operations using advanced technology and efficient equipment. Secondly, the rising labor costs in many regions are forcing farmers to automate various aspects of dairy farming, leading to increased adoption of automated milking systems, robotic feed pushers, and other labor-saving technologies. This automation not only increases efficiency but also reduces reliance on manual labor, making dairy farming more sustainable in the long term. Thirdly, technological advancements are continuously improving the efficiency and precision of cow farm equipment. New technologies, such as sensors, data analytics, and artificial intelligence (AI), are integrated into farm equipment, enabling precise monitoring of animal health, milk production, and feed management, resulting in improved overall productivity and reduced waste. Lastly, government initiatives and subsidies aimed at promoting technological adoption and sustainable farming practices are playing a vital role in boosting the demand for advanced cow farm equipment. These initiatives incentivize farmers to invest in modernized equipment, contributing significantly to the market’s growth.
Despite the positive growth outlook, the cow farm equipment market faces several challenges and restraints. High initial investment costs associated with advanced equipment can be a significant barrier for small and medium-sized dairy farms, particularly in developing countries. This high cost of entry can limit the adoption of technologically advanced equipment, hindering the market's overall growth potential. Furthermore, the complexity of operating and maintaining some of the advanced equipment requires specialized skills and training, which can be a challenge for farmers lacking the necessary expertise. This knowledge gap can lead to underutilization of equipment and reduced returns on investment. Another significant challenge is the lack of reliable infrastructure, particularly in developing countries, which can hinder the widespread adoption of technologically advanced equipment requiring stable power supplies and reliable internet connectivity. Finally, fluctuating raw material prices and global economic uncertainties can impact the manufacturing costs and overall profitability of the equipment, leading to price volatility and affecting market growth.
The North American and European markets currently dominate the cow farm equipment market due to high dairy production, advanced farming techniques, and a higher adoption rate of advanced technologies. However, significant growth potential exists in Asia-Pacific and Latin America, driven by expanding dairy farms and increasing demand for dairy products.

The market is witnessing a strong demand for integrated systems that combine multiple functionalities, offering greater efficiency and cost-effectiveness. For instance, systems that integrate automated milking, feeding, and manure management are gaining popularity among large-scale farms. This integration trend reflects a shift towards holistic farm management solutions that aim to optimize every aspect of dairy production.
